Downloaded a demo of the game Split Second, so far am loving the game. Reminds me of the early days of burnout which i used to be a big fan till the previous burnout games and i lost interest in them. There's a good sense of speed in the game, the controls are nice tight and you always feel you have full control of the car. The graphics are are amazing especially if your playing it via a HDTV. The game to me comes across between burnout and the film Death Race. You can blow up scenery to take out rival cars or create new short cuts. Any out there thats a big fan of either the burnout and ridge racer series to try this game out, the demo is out on both the PS3 and 360.

actually in some cases playable demo's can change dramatically and the finished game might disappoint you no matter how much you liked the demo. one example of this is metroid prime hunters. back when the ds first came out it came with a playable demo of metroid prime hunters and in my opinion it was fantastic. it had metroids, space pirates, dark samus and the classic metroid soundtrack but when the finished game came out all of that stuff was gone. what's even worse is that the gameplay felt different to most metroid games because it was quite linear and you had to fight the same bosses over and over again. i was very disappointed with that game (although the multiplayer is quite good) and i think it just goes to show that no matter how good a demo is you should really reserve judgement until the finished version comes out.
